How they compare
Zimbabwe currently reports -1.29 % change on previous year against -1.64 % change on previous year in Gabon, a difference of 0.35 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 49 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Zimbabwe ahead.
Gabon ranks 165th and Zimbabwe ranks 163rd of 171 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, Gabon averaged higher in 1 and Zimbabwe in 4.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Gabon | Zimbabwe |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 3.94 % change on previous year | 4.01 % change on previous year | 0.0655 % change on previous year | Zimbabwe |
| 1970s | 10.79 % change on previous year | 3.79 % change on previous year | 7.01 % change on previous year | Gabon |
| 1980s | 1.54 % change on previous year | 2 % change on previous year | 0.4603 % change on previous year | Zimbabwe |
| 1990s | 0.1498 % change on previous year | 2.14 % change on previous year | 1.99 % change on previous year | Zimbabwe |
| 2000s | -1.08 % change on previous year | 6.36 % change on previous year | 7.44 % change on previous year | Zimbabwe |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Capital stock, General government, Constant prices, Purchasing power parity (PPP) international dollar, ICP benchmark 2017.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
